数据处理方法、装置、电子设备及可读存储介质制造方法及图纸

技术编号:20947737 阅读:29 留言:0更新日期:2019-04-24 03:46
本发明专利技术公开了一种数据处理方法、装置、电子设备及可读存储介质。该方法包括:获取目标对象的日志数据,日志数据中记录有目标对象在预设时间段内的历史行为;基于所获取的日志数据,生成与上述历史行为对应的视频文件。这样能够更直观且生动地向用户展示目标对象的历史行为,丰富了日志数据的展示方式,有利于提高用户体验。

Data Processing Method, Device, Electronic Equipment and Readable Storage Media

The invention discloses a data processing method, a device, an electronic device and a readable storage medium. The method includes: acquiring the log data of the target object, recording the historical behavior of the target object in a predetermined period of time in the log data, and generating video files corresponding to the above historical behavior based on the acquired log data. In this way, the historical behavior of the target object can be displayed more intuitively and vividly to users, which enriches the way of displaying log data and is conducive to improving user experience.

【技术实现步骤摘要】
数据处理方法、装置、电子设备及可读存储介质
本专利技术涉及数据处理
,尤其涉及一种数据处理方法、装置、电子设备及可读存储介质。
技术介绍
网络设备、系统及应用程序等网络对象,在运作时都会产生日志数据,用于记录这些网络对象的历史行为。日志数据对于用户了解网络对象的历史行为至关重要。但是日志数据具有固有的格式,用户无法直观地通过日志数据了解网络对象的历史行为,需要进一步对日志数据进行分析。现有的日志数据分析方法是基于日志数据得到文本分析结果,这种方式比较单一,不利于提高用户体验。
技术实现思路
鉴于上述问题,提出了本专利技术以便提供一种克服上述问题或者至少部分地解决上述问题的一种数据处理方法、装置、电子设备及可读存储介质。第一方面,本专利技术实施例提供了一种数据处理方法,所述方法包括:获取目标对象的日志数据,所述日志数据中记录有所述目标对象在预设时间段内的历史行为;基于所述日志数据,生成与所述历史行为对应的视频文件。进一步地,所述基于所述日志数据,生成与所述历史行为对应的视频文件,包括:获取所述日志数据中的关键词,基于所述关键词在预先存储的素材信息库中查找与所述关键词对应的素材,其中,所述素材信息库中存储有多个关键词以及相应素材之间的映射信息;根据所述关键词对应的素材,生成所述视频文件。进一步地,所述获取所述日志数据中的关键词,包括:基于所述日志数据,生成目标文本,所述目标文本用于表征所述目标对象在预设时间段内的历史行为;通过对所述目标文本进行分词处理,得到所述关键词。进一步地,所述根据所述关键词对应的素材,生成所述视频文件之后,还包括:将所述目标文本添加到所述视频文件中,以使得在所述视频文件的播放过程中能够同步展示所述目标文本。进一步地,所述素材信息库包括图片信息库和动画信息库,所述素材包括图片素材和动画素材,所述关键词包括第一类关键词和第二类关键词,所述第一类关键词用于从所述图片信息库中查找图片素材,所述第二类关键词用于从所述动画信息库中查找动画素材。所述基于所述关键词在预先存储的素材信息库中查找与所述关键词对应的素材,包括:基于所述第一类关键词在所述图片信息库中查找与所述第一类关键词对应的图片素材,其中,所述图片信息库包括多个第一类关键词与相应图片素材之间的映射关系信息;基于所述第二类关键词在所述动画信息库中查找与所述第二类关键词对应的动画素材,其中,所述动画信息库包括多个第二类关键词与相应动画素材之间的映射关系信息。所述根据所述关键词对应的素材,生成所述视频文件,包括:基于所述第一类关键词对应的图片素材以及所述第二类关键词对应的动画素材,生成所述视频文件。进一步地,所述根据所述关键词对应的素材,生成所述视频文件,包括:获取用户画像信息;基于所述用户画像信息以及所述关键词对应的素材,生成所述视频文件。进一步地,所述基于所述日志数据,生成与所述历史行为对应的视频文件之后,还包括:当检测到预设指令时,播放所述视频文件。第二方面,本专利技术实施例提供了一种数据处理装置,所述装置包括:获取模块,用于获取目标对象的日志数据,所述日志数据中记录有所述目标对象在预设时间段内的历史行为;生成模块,用于基于所述日志数据,生成与所述历史行为对应的视频文件。进一步地,所述生成模块包括:素材查找子模块,用于获取所述日志数据中的关键词,基于所述关键词在预先存储的素材信息库中查找与所述关键词对应的素材,其中,所述素材信息库中存储有多个关键词以及相应素材之间的映射信息;生成子模块,用于根据所述关键词对应的素材,生成所述视频文件。进一步地,所述素材查找子模块具体用于:基于所述日志数据,生成目标文本,所述目标文本用于表征所述目标对象在预设时间段内的历史行为;通过对所述目标文本进行分词处理,得到所述关键词。进一步地,上述数据处理装置还包括:添加模块,用于将所述目标文本添加到所述视频文件中,以使得在所述视频文件的播放过程中能够同步展示所述目标文本。进一步地,所述素材信息库包括图片信息库和动画信息库,所述素材包括图片素材和动画素材,所述关键词包括第一类关键词和第二类关键词,所述第一类关键词用于从所述图片信息库中查找图片素材,所述第二类关键词用于从所述动画信息库中查找动画素材。所述素材查找子模块具体用于:基于所述第一类关键词在所述图片信息库中查找与所述第一类关键词对应的图片素材,基于所述第二类关键词在所述动画信息库中查找与所述第二类关键词对应的动画素材,其中,所述图片信息库包括多个第一类关键词与相应图片素材之间的映射关系信息,所述动画信息库包括多个第二类关键词与相应动画素材之间的映射关系信息。所述生成子模块具体用于:基于所述第一类关键词对应的图片素材以及所述第二类关键词对应的动画素材,生成所述视频文件。进一步地,所述生成子模块具体用于:获取用户画像信息;基于所述用户画像信息以及所述关键词对应的素材,生成所述视频文件。进一步地,上述数据处理装置还包括:视频播放模块,用于当检测到预设指令时,播放所述视频文件。第三方面,本专利技术实施例提供了一种电子设备,包括处理器和存储器,所述存储器耦接到所述处理器,所述存储器存储指令,当所述指令由所述处理器执行时使所述电子设备上述数据处理方法的步骤。第四方面,本专利技术实施例提供了一种计算机可读存储介质,其上存储有计算机程序,该程序被处理器执行时实现上述数据处理方法的步骤。本专利技术实施例提供的技术方案中,获取目标对象的日志数据,日志数据中记录有目标对象在预设时间段内的历史行为,然后基于日志数据,生成与目标对象在预设时间段内的历史行为对应的视频文件,以向用户展示该视频文件。通过本方案将目标对象的日志数据转换为视频文件,通过视频文件能够更直观且生动地向用户展示目标对象的历史行为,丰富了日志数据的展示方式,有利于提高用户体验。上述说明仅是本专利技术技术方案的概述,为了能够更清楚了解本专利技术的技术手段,而可依照说明书的内容予以实施,并且为了让本专利技术的上述和其它目的、特征和优点能够更明显易懂,以下特举本专利技术的具体实施方式。附图说明通过阅读下文优选实施方式的详细描述,各种其他的优点和益处对于本领域普通技术人员将变得清楚明了。附图仅用于示出优选实施方式的目的,而并不认为是对本专利技术的限制。而且在整个附图中,用相同的参考符号表示相同的部件。在附图中:图1示出了适用于本专利技术实施例的一种运行环境示意图;图2示出了本专利技术第一实施例提供的一种数据处理方法的方法流程图;图3示出了本专利技术第一实施例提供的数据处理方法中步骤S202的一种步骤流程图;图4示出了本专利技术第二实施例提供的一种数据处理装置的功能模块框图;图5示出了本专利技术第三实施例提供的一种电子设备的结构示意图。具体实施方式请参见图1,为适用于本专利技术实施例的一种运行环境示意图。如图1所示,一个或多个用户终端100(图1中仅示出一个)可通过网络200与一个或多个服务器300(图1中仅示出一个)相连,以进行数据通信或交互。其中,用户终端100可以是个人电脑(personalcomputer,PC)、笔记本电脑、平板电脑、智能手机、电子阅读器、车载设备、网络电视、智能家居设备(例如:扫地机器人、空气净化器等)和可穿戴设备等具有网络功能的智能设备。用户终端中设置有目标对象,目标对象可以是第三方应用软件如安全防本文档来自技高网...

【技术保护点】
1.一种数据处理方法,其特征在于,所述方法包括:获取目标对象的日志数据,所述日志数据中记录有所述目标对象在预设时间段内的历史行为;基于所述日志数据,生成与所述历史行为对应的视频文件。

【技术特征摘要】
1.一种数据处理方法,其特征在于,所述方法包括:获取目标对象的日志数据,所述日志数据中记录有所述目标对象在预设时间段内的历史行为;基于所述日志数据,生成与所述历史行为对应的视频文件。2.根据权利要求1所述的方法,其特征在于,所述基于所述日志数据,生成与所述历史行为对应的视频文件,包括:获取所述日志数据中的关键词,基于所述关键词在预先存储的素材信息库中查找与所述关键词对应的素材,其中,所述素材信息库中存储有多个关键词以及相应素材之间的映射信息;根据所述关键词对应的素材,生成所述视频文件。3.根据权利要求2所述的方法,其特征在于,所述获取所述日志数据中的关键词,包括:基于所述日志数据,生成目标文本,所述目标文本用于表征所述目标对象在预设时间段内的历史行为;通过对所述目标文本进行分词处理,得到所述关键词。4.根据权利要求3所述的方法,其特征在于,所述根据所述关键词对应的素材,生成所述视频文件之后,还包括:将所述目标文本添加到所述视频文件中,以使得在所述视频文件的播放过程中能够同步展示所述目标文本。5.根据权利要求2所述的方法,其特征在于,所述素材信息库包括图片信息库和动画信息库,所述素材包括图片素材和动画素材,所述关键词包括第一类关键词和第二类关键词,所述第一类关键词用于从所述图片信息库中查找图片素材,所述第二类关键词用于从所述动画信息库中查找动画素材,所述基于所述关键词在预先存储的素材信息库中查找与所述关键词对应的素材,包括:基于所述第一类关键词在...

【专利技术属性】
技术研发人员:陈杰
申请(专利权)人:北京奇虎科技有限公司
类型:发明
国别省市:北京,11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1